Output 84eecbf9dedd2cb5f51fec08db2e636523432b30eea4f80ffed9c2facf883919:1

value
2151838
script pubkey
OP_0 OP_PUSHBYTES_20 e5c8fc4fd86a3b6258337e97b36dfe167a633388
address
bc1quhy0cn7cdgakykpn06tmxm07zeaxxvuge2mcle
transaction
84eecbf9dedd2cb5f51fec08db2e636523432b30eea4f80ffed9c2facf883919